Abstract

A high-precision and good-flexibility testing system was designed,which can provide positive and negative torque and speed testing for A319/A320 series flap actuator.Siemens 6SE70 variable-frequency drive (VFD) and 1FT6 servo motor are used as input driving.Together with control unit Siemens S7-300 PLC they constitute a masterslave structure through Profibus-DP.With the torque sensor and WinCC monitoring program this system can achieve realtime monitoring of the testing process.The experimental results show that the testing can accurately be completed with the help of this servo motor and its VFD controller.This testing system has a certain practical significance.
